Steve Vandersloot, a seasoned specialty sign contractor with SignArt, presented a new sign proposal for Traystar's headquarters during the July 15, 2025, Historic District Commission meeting in Kalamazoo. This marks a significant step for Traystar, which has been a part of the downtown landscape since relocating from Portage a decade ago.

Vandersloot detailed the design of the sign, emphasizing its traditional form and internal illumination, which aligns with the aesthetic of nearby signage. The sign features a white background to complement Traystar's corporate colors of red and gold. He assured the commission that the sign meets all zoning criteria and is strategically placed on the upper level of the first floor, ensuring visibility without compromising the historic integrity of the building.

A key concern raised by the commission was the potential impact on historic materials during installation. Vandersloot addressed this by highlighting the importance of safe installation practices, underscoring that preserving the building's historic character remains a top priority.

As the commission deliberates on this proposal, the outcome could set a precedent for future signage in the historic district, balancing modern business needs with the preservation of Kalamazoo's architectural heritage.
